Overview

Canonical is looking for individuals with a strong flair for software development at the hardware level to join their Kernel Team, responsible for the build, maintenance, and distribution of the Linux kernel for Ubuntu.

In Short

  • Collaborate with a globally distributed team
  • Work with silicon vendor partners to integrate platform support into the Ubuntu Linux kernel
  • Diagnose and resolve kernel issues
  • Deliver silicon-optimised variants of the Ubuntu Linux kernel
  • Improve tooling and automation for kernel delivery and testing
  • Submit, review, and apply kernel patches
  • Maximise performance on partner silicon

Requirements

  • Self-starter able to thrive in a remote work environment
  • Professional communication skills
  • Significant programming ability in C
  • Strong grasp of device drivers and hardware-level system engineering
  • Solid background with git
  • Understanding of operating system kernel fundamentals
  • Ability to travel twice a year for company events

Canonical

Canonical is a prominent provider of open source software and operating systems, particularly known for its widely adopted platform, Ubuntu. The company serves a diverse range of global enterprise and technology markets, playing a crucial role in innovative sectors such as public cloud, data science, AI, engineering, and IoT. With a workforce of over 1,100 employees across more than 75 countries, Canonical champions a model of global distributed collaboration, minimizing office-based roles and facilitating in-person team meetings in various global locations. The company is committed to fostering technical leadership and career development within its teams, ensuring that its products are secure, efficient, and aligned with the needs of its customers, which include leading public cloud and silicon providers.
